The Four Horsemen of the Apocalypse: Don’t Let Them Ruin Your Marriage.
Dr. John Gottman, professor emeritus at University of Washington, studied 3,000 couples over 30 years to determine what makes “masters of marriage” and “disasters of marriage.” He can predict divorce with 93% accuracy. We now know exactly what destroys marriages, and what is needed to create happy marriages. Read more
